微品开管•产品开发概述•产品开发的核心流程•产品开发的管理方法•产品开发的工具与平台•产品开发的挑战与解决方案•产品开发案例分析01产品开发概述产品开发的概念与特点产品开发的概念产品开发是指从创意、设计、研发、测试到推向市场的全过程
产品开发的特点产品开发具有创新性、风险性、复杂性等特点,需要跨部门协同、资源整合和项目管理
产品开发的重要性满足市场需求提升企业竞争力产品开发的历史与发展产品开发的历史产品开发的未来趋势产品开发经历了从传统手工业到现代工业化的发展过程,同时伴随着技术进步和商业模式的变革
未来产品开发将更加注重用户体验、智能化、绿色环保等方面的发展,同时将进一步推动产业升级和转型
VS02产品开发的核心流程产品规划与设计确定产品目标产品架构设计制定开发计划010203需求分析收集用户需求01编写需求文档0203需求评审与确认开发实施010203代码编写模块集成系统测试测试与质量保证单元测试集成测试验收测试产品发布与维护产品发布产品维护根据用户反馈和市场需求,进行产品维护和升级,保证产品的稳定性和持续竞争力
03产品开发的管理方法敏捷开发方法核心思想特点以适应变化为出发点,强调团队合作、客户需求和产品迭代
快速反馈,持续改进,拥抱变化,注重价值交付
常用工具Jira、Trello等
瀑布开发方法核心思想按固定流程进行开发,每个阶段都有明确的输入和输出
特点阶段性强,可控性高,便于管理
常用工具MicrosoftProject、EnterpriseArchitect等
迭代开发方法核心思想特点常用工具混合开发方法核心思想特点常用工具04产品开发的工具与平台VisualStudio集成开发环境(IDE)扩展与定制跨平台支持AzureDevOps团队协作持续集成与持续部署(CI/CD)云原生应用开发GitHub版本控制社区参与集成与插件其他工具与平台05产品开发的挑战与